How Does Unstructured Play Benefit Young Children?

Unstructured play fosters creativity, problem-solving, and social skills by allowing children to invent games, negotiate roles, and experiment with movement without adult direction or rigid rules.

When kids choose their own activities, they learn to make decisions and manage risk in a safe setting. This autonomy builds self-confidence and helps them understand their physical capabilities.

Open play also encourages socialization. Toddlers practice sharing space, taking turns, and observing peers, all of which support emotional growth and school readiness.
